Symptoms

  • •Transmission slips during acceleration
  • •Delayed or harsh shifting
  • •Increased engine RPM without corresponding vehicle speed
  • •Fluid leaks under the vehicle
  • •Warning light illuminated on the dashboard

Solution
1. Preparation
  • Ensure the vehicle is parked on a level surface and the engine is off.
  • Gather necessary tools and parts for the repair.
  • Disconnect the battery to ensure safety during work.
2. Change Transmission Fluid
  • Sub-steps:
    1. Remove the transmission drain plug and allow fluid to drain completely into a catch pan.
    2. Replace the drain plug and torque it to manufacturer specifications (usually around 20-30 ft-lbs).
    3. Remove the transmission fluid pan by unscrewing the bolts and gently prying it off.
    4. Replace the old transmission filter with a new one, ensuring proper alignment with the fluid channels.
    5. Clean the mating surface of the fluid pan and apply a new gasket or RTV sealant as required.
    6. Reattach the fluid pan and torque bolts to specifications (typically 10-15 ft-lbs).
3. Inspect and Replace Transmission Solenoids (if necessary)
  • Sub-steps:
    1. Locate the transmission solenoid assembly, usually found on the valve body.
    2. Disconnect electrical connectors and remove any retaining bolts.
    3. Remove the old solenoids and install new ones, ensuring they fit snugly.
    4. Reconnect electrical connectors carefully, ensuring no damage occurs.
4. Test Drive
  • Sub-steps:
    1. Reconnect the battery.
    2. Start the engine and allow it to warm up to operating temperature.
    3. Shift through all gears to ensure smooth operation.
    4. Conduct a test drive to assess for any slipping or abnormal behavior.
